Day 1: Historic Heart of Willemstad
Morning
Punda District
Start your day in the Punda District, where you can stroll along the picturesque Handelskade waterfront. Don’t miss the Floating Market, where local vendors sell fresh produce and fish directly from their boats.

Afternoon
Kura Hulanda Museum
Explore the Kura Hulanda Museum, which showcases the history of the African slave trade and the cultural heritage of the African diaspora. The museum is housed in a beautifully restored complex with stunning architecture.

Evening
Otrobanda District
Cross the Queen Emma Bridge to the Otrobanda District for a lively evening. Enjoy dinner at a local restaurant like Plasa Bieu, known for its authentic Curaçaoan dishes served in a vibrant market setting.
2-3 hours $15-30
Try the stoba di kabritu (goat stew) for a local favorite.
